Sure you did! After William beat her up, Ellen went back to her mother's. Then she died there.

The death cert is a bit hard to read because the gen rec office inserted a copy of their cert into a modern certificate and it is sort of dark. Still, it says:

Died: July 16th 1901 at 40 Dudley Road Rowley Regis
Name: Ellen Downs
Age: 25
Occupation: formerly a French Polisher
Cause of death: Acute inflammation of the lung
certified account from H A pearson coroner for Staffordshire, inquest held July 19th 1901
Registered: 20th July 1901
